titleOfInvention | Process for producing a toner for electrophotography |
abstract | The invention provides a process for producing a toner for electrophotography including the following (1) to (4): (1): adding an aggregating agent to a resin particle dispersion (a) so as to attain an aggregating agent concentration Ea (wt%), to thereby produce an aggregated particle dispersion (A); (2): adding a resin microparticle dispersion (b) to the dispersion (A), to thereby produce a dispersion (B) having an aggregating agent concentration Eb (wt%) satisfying 0.60=Eb/Ea<1; (3): modifying the aggregating agent concentration of the dispersion (B), to thereby produce a dispersion (C) of resin microparticle-deposited aggregated particles, having an aggregating agent concentration Ec (wt%) satisfying 0<Ec/Ea=0.30; and (4): heating the resin microparticle-deposited aggregated particles in the dispersion (C) at a temperature falling within a range between Tg and Tg+20 (0C) of the resin microparticles in the resin microparticle dispersion (b), to thereby coalesce the aggregated particles. |
